Over the past century, American farming has changed dramatically. Crops with long histories like tobacco are still prevalent throughout the South, while many farmers across the country are now exploring the possibility of a thriving hemp market. Every state has a rich farming history, from the tomatoes made in New Jersey, to the sheep used for wool production in Wyoming. Currently, some farms are looking to new technology to maintain their blue-collar livelihood, while others have decided to shut down shop, unable to keep up with fluctuating markets, export worries, and other daily concerns of America’s farmers. Those aspects and more are detailed in Stacker’s dive into how American farming over the past 100 years.

Stacker compiled a list comparing agriculture in each state over the last 100 years using data from the 1920 Agriculture Census, and most recent data as of Feb. 28, 2020, from the 2019 Census State Agriculture Summaries. The 1920 Census figures were released in 1922, and even include some data for areas of the U.S. that weren’t even technically states yet, like Alaska and Hawaii (where bees were widely harvested to make honey and waxes).

While American farming has certainly expanded and increased its value since 1920, there were almost three times as many farms 100 years ago than there are today—in 1920 there were 6.5 million farms, while 2020 estimates come in at two million. Within each slide, we discuss the essence of a state’s agricultural economy then and now, significant changes in crops, legislation, and industry size, and other tidbits like where some of the earliest immigrant farmers arrived from. From Austrians in Delaware to Japanese farmers in Oregon, agricultural workers from around the world helped shape modern American farming. A woman is heterozygous for a rare dominant autosomal genetic disease,
Nastasia [14]

Answer:

The phenotypic ratio for the neurofibromatosis gene would be 1:1.

This is because woman has one dominant allele for neurofibromatosis, so there would be 50% of female gametes with dominant allele for neurofibromatosis. On the other hand, man is normal, so there would be all normal male gametes. Therefore, half of their progeny would have neurofibromatosis from mother.  

Further explanation:

A). Dominant autosomal genetic disease.

A dominant autosomal genetic disorder can be defined as disorder, in which one mutated copy of gene (allele) is sufficient to affect the person. It is known as autosomal disorder as genes for this disease are present on autosomes.  

B). Red-Green Color blindness.

Red-green color blindness is a sex-linked recessive genetic disorder, which mutated gene is present on X chromosome (sex chromosome). It is know as recessive as it is expressed only if both the recessive copies of X chromosomes are present.  

C). Phenotype.  

Phenotype of an individual can be defined as a set of features or characteristics, which are observable or expressed physically. For example, height, color of eye or hair, or observable traits for a disease

D).Phenotypic ratio of for diseased gene in children.  

People with autosomal dominant disorder are affected with disorder either in heterozygous or homozygous dominant conditions. In this case, female is heterozygous and affected.  

Assume genotype of woman is Aa (where 'A' represents dominant allele and 'a' represents recessive allele for neurofibromatosis).  

On the other hand, man is normal for neurofibromatosis as he has both recessive alleles for neurofibromatosis. Assume genotype of man is aa (both recessive alleles).  

Even if the man is affected with color blindness, there is no role of color blindness (a sex-linked disorder) in inheritance of neurofibromatosis, which is an autosomal disorder.  

So, the phenotypic ratio for neurofibromatosis can be determined as:  

Parents:                Woman                 X               Man

                              (Aa)                                       (aa)

Gametes:                  ↓                                            ↓

                         A           a                                      a          

                      (50%)     (50%)                             (100%)

Children:                 Aa (with diseased phenotype) = 50%

                              aa  (normal normal phenotype) = 50%            

(For more information please find the Punnet square attached with answer).  

Thus, phenotypic ratio for the neurofibromatosis would be 1:1 as 50% of their children are affected with disease.
